From b3563ef7ee7ecc6fbf2de00bbad5429ecf42520c Mon Sep 17 00:00:00 2001 From: Lin Lin Date: Thu, 11 Jun 2026 19:27:46 +0000 Subject: [PATCH] Update google_network_services_authz_extension IAP example documentation - Added metadata block to IAP example template - Enabled docs and tests for IAP example in AuthzExtension.yaml BUG=484137930 --- mmv1/products/networkservices/AuthzExtension.yaml | 2 -- .../examples/network_services_authz_extension_iap.tf.tmpl | 3 +++ 2 files changed, 3 insertions(+), 2 deletions(-) diff --git a/mmv1/products/networkservices/AuthzExtension.yaml b/mmv1/products/networkservices/AuthzExtension.yaml index 419b2836c193..8194f33165cd 100644 --- a/mmv1/products/networkservices/AuthzExtension.yaml +++ b/mmv1/products/networkservices/AuthzExtension.yaml @@ -65,8 +65,6 @@ examples: test_env_vars: project: 'PROJECT_NAME' - name: 'network_services_authz_extension_iap' - skip_docs: true # temporary b/484137930 - skip_test: true # temporary b/484137930 primary_resource_id: 'default' vars: resource_name: 'my-authz-ext' diff --git a/mmv1/templates/terraform/examples/network_services_authz_extension_iap.tf.tmpl b/mmv1/templates/terraform/examples/network_services_authz_extension_iap.tf.tmpl index e2182724c221..14b94264bd92 100644 --- a/mmv1/templates/terraform/examples/network_services_authz_extension_iap.tf.tmpl +++ b/mmv1/templates/terraform/examples/network_services_authz_extension_iap.tf.tmpl @@ -4,4 +4,7 @@ resource "google_network_services_authz_extension" "{{$.PrimaryResourceId}}" { service = "iap.googleapis.com" timeout = "0.1s" + metadata = { + "iapPolicyVersion" = "V1" + } }